Transaction dad5dd63f9a27897abd39d5232a5e7fb6edad159b59774cfaa940aa8476d0f2f
1 Input
1 Output
-
dad5dd63f9a27897abd39d5232a5e7fb6edad159b59774cfaa940aa8476d0f2f:0
- value
- 2454649
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b1babc13e6e301bafba06c8cae1a7264bef835a OP_EQUAL
- address
- 3QakgJUyhnVP6wbN8kfRfmeNhv3hjy6qae